The client is seeking a Supply Chain Analyst for a yearlong contract located in Calgary, AB.

Responsibilities:

  • Lead cross-functional teams through sourcing development, proposal solicitation (RFX), evaluation (bid tab), facilitation of technical/commercial clarifications, negotiation and contract execution processes including PO issuance
  • Ensure compliance with purchasing procedures and that user requirements are met.
  • Investigates and facilitates issue resolution relative to procurement activities as requested.
  • Enable Supply Chain strategic objectives by periodically reviewing and recommending adjustments to processes, systems, and tools.
  • Support development and negotiation of custom/complex material and service contracts by taking the lead in negotiating terms and conditions with support from our legal department and business unit leads
  • Identify sourcing strategy risks to the business and potential cost impacts. Develop mitigation plans to address the sourcing risks.
  • Investigate and facilitate issue resolution relative to procurement activities as requested
Qualifications:

  • 8 or more years of Supply Chain experience
  • Demonstrated knowledge and practical experience in the creation, negotiation, drafting and conducting markups of master material and service contracts
  • Effective communication (oral and written), strong interpersonal, and presentation skills, with influencing and persuasive talents.
  • Experience purchasing electrical goods for liquids and gas transmission pipelines.
  • In depth knowledge of RFx development and execution, contraction preparation and contract management.
  • Proven application and relevant knowledge of Oracle Cloud in normal business situations without use of reference guides/assistance.
  • Proven soft skills in dealing with Stakeholders, Vendors and Peers.
  • Ability to work independently with limited guidance.
  • Experience with ERP systems for PO creation. Specifically, Oracle - R12 or Cloud.
